FERNANDO VILLELA VIETNAM WAR - WALKING CANE, ORIGAMI & BAMBOO PIPE 8) THIS IS A PAPER ORIGAMI HAT OF A VIKING STYLE BY FERNANDO VILLELA 9) BAMBOO PIPE, CARVED, INITIALED WITH MY WIFE'S INITIAL'S RV "Rosa Villela" 10) WALKING CANE THAT I GOT FROM CAPTURED HOOTCH IN A RICE PADDIE PLANTATION. "HAND CARVED IT WITH A SNAKE & FINGER" WITH POCKET KNIFE BY FERNANDO VILLELA 1968-1969 I CUT UP TO A "SHORT" CANE BY NOVEMBER 1969 WHEN I RETURNED TO THE U.S.A. I PUT THE AMMUNITION SHELL ROUND AT THE END OF IT.
